Epub 2013 Oct 22.'}]}, 'descriptionModule': {'briefSummary': 'We evaluated fracture risk assessment tools (FRAXs) from different regions in Chinese postmenopausal women.', 'detailedDescription': 'This cross-sectional study recruited 264 postmenopausal women aged ≥50 years in September 2017. Basic information, general condition, history of illness, family history, and clinical risk factors were evaluated via a questionnaire. All subjects underwent a bone mineral density examination of the femur and lumbar spine and thoracolumbar spinal X-ray. The 10-year major osteoporotic fracture (MOF) and hip fracture (HF) risks were calculated using FRAXs from mainland China, Hong Kong, Taiwan, and Asia-America. All data were analyzed using SPSS 17.0. Sensitivity, specificity, and likelihood ratio were used to compare the effectiveness of each FRAX.'}, 'eligibilityModule': {'sex': 'FEMALE', 'stdAges': ['ADULT', 'OLDER_ADULT'], 'minimumAge': '50 Years', 'samplingMethod': 'PROBABILITY_SAMPLE', 'studyPopulation': 'Postmenopausal women aged ≥50 years were randomly selected from community centers in Changsha City, Hunan Province, China in September 2017.', 'healthyVolunteers': True, 'eligibilityCriteria': 'Inclusion Criteria:\n\n* Postmenopausal women aged ≥50 years were randomly selected from community centers in Changsha City, Hunan Province, China in September 2017.
